Muhammad Afiq bin Fazail (born 29 September 1994) is a Malaysian professional footballer who plays as a midfielder for Johor Darul Ta'zim and the Malaysia national team. He is known for his passing skills inspired by the best midfielders of all time, Xavi, Andres Iniesta and Safiq Rahim.[1][2]

Afiq is the younger brother of Malaysian international Irfan Fazail.[4]

Club career[]

Harimau Muda B[]

In 2014, Afiq played for Harimau Muda B which took part in S. League.

Johor Darul Ta'zim[]

In November 2016, Afiq was promoted to Johor Darul Ta'zim. He previously played for the feeder's side of Johor Darul Ta'zim II.[5]
